What should I include in my roommate agreement? Paying for Communal Items. Cleaning. Noise. Guest Rules. Food and Mealtimes. Pets. Temperature.
The freedom you get from living alone comes at a higher price. You cant split rent with a roommate. You also have to pay for all the utilities, such as water, electricity, and WiFi all by yourself. Luckily, there are some things you can do to lower your costs.
What do I include in a Roommate Agreement? Information about the property, roommates, and original lease. Term or length of the agreement. Rent responsibilities. Security deposit details. Responsibilities for utilities and household costs. House rules, roommate duties, and restrictions. Rules for termination of tenancy.
Pros to having roommates/housemates Opportunity to make new friends and meet more people. Often more affordable than living alone. Potential to get a more spacious home (maybe even a yard!) More housing options are often available. More engaging social life.
Disadvantages Of Having A Roommate Roommates may disagree on topics such as splitting bills, the cleanliness of the shared space, or even noise levels. This can lead to tension and arguments, which can be difficult to resolve. Privacy can also be limited in a shared living situation.
Pros Cons of Having a Roommate Pro: Saving money. This is pretty much the main reason people consider a roommate in the first place. Con: Losing out on privacy. Pro: Lifelong friend potential. Con: Schedule conflicts. Pro: An extra set of hands. Con: Sharing everything.
Privacy and peace. The most obvious disadvantage of living together with flatmates is the fact that you have to do without parts of your privacy. Having other people around you can be stressing very quickly.
Pros and Cons of Co-signing a Lease Each roommate will have a direct relationship with the landlord, which means each one will be able to communicate complaints, repairs, and rent hikes. Everyone on the lease has an equal say in decisions made and cannot be forced to leave by other roommates without probable reason.
